How to add e mail account to samsung phone
Adding an email account to a Samsung phone is a relatively straightforward process. Here's a step-by-step guide:
Method 1: Adding an Email Account through Settings
- Go to your Samsung phone's Settings app.
- Scroll down and select Accounts (or Cloud and accounts on some Samsung devices).
- Tap Add account.
- Select the type of email account you want to add (e.g., Gmail, Outlook, Yahoo, etc.).
- Enter your email address and password.
- If prompted, select the account type (e.g., IMAP, POP3, or Exchange).
- Tap Next.
- Review the account settings and tap Save.
Method 2: Adding an Email Account through the Email App
- Open the Email app on your Samsung phone.
- Tap the Menu icon (three horizontal lines) or the Settings icon (a gear).
- Select Add account.
- Choose the type of email account you want to add (e.g., Gmail, Outlook, Yahoo, etc.).
- Enter your email address and password.
- If prompted, select the account type (e.g., IMAP, POP3, or Exchange).
- Tap Next.
- Review the account settings and tap Save.
Additional Tips:
- Make sure your email account is set up correctly on your computer or other devices before adding it to your Samsung phone.
- If you're having trouble adding your email account, check your email provider's settings and ensure that IMAP or POP3 is enabled.
- You can also add multiple email accounts to your Samsung phone by following the same steps.
- To manage your email accounts, go to Settings > Accounts and select the account you want to manage.
